Certification Overview

Azure Network Engineer (AZ-700) is an associate-level exam that validates the skills and expertise of working with Azure networking, security, and infrastructure access controls in Azure Cloud.

The exam aims to validate that we understand how to manage and implement hybrid networking, core networking infrastructure, routing, monitoring, and secure service access to protect data and applications in the cloud and hybrid environments as part of end-to-end security enablement.

Exam Preparation

When we are planning for this exam, there are a lots of topic needs to be covered. We can say it covers almost everything comes in the circle of networking. The Microsoft documentation here described all the topics comes under this exam. As per MS documentation following skills are measure.

  • The content of this exam was updated on November 23, 2021. Please download the exam skills outline below to see what changed.
  • Design, implement, and manage hybrid networking (10-15%)
  • Design and implement core networking infrastructure (20-25%)
  • Design and implement routing (25-30%)
  • Secure and monitor networks (15-20%)
  • Design and implement Private access to Azure Services (10-15%)

Exam Day

When we are scheduled he exam location as our Home or Office, we need to be extra care full as everything needs to be proper like , the desk, the machine, networking earphone etc.

we need to be online and do the system testing in before hand to avoid last moment hustle. When I was appearing for the exam, I got 100 minutes for 52 question. I got 2 case study in my exam and rest are objective types and multiswarm choice field. Now a day, there are many sites , which provides sample questions to practice for the exam.

The structure of the exam can vary and range between:

  • Case study with multiple questions including two choices and drag-and-drop items.
  • Single-choice questions which may not be skipped or reviewed. You only get to answer these questions ONCE.
  • Single-choice questions (True/False or Yes/No)
  • Multiple-choice questions
